A fire broke out at a oil refinery on Jurong Island this morning (Jun 13).

Stompers Apid, Fook Choy, Roy, Ivan and Marcus sent in photos and videos of the scene.

According to the Singapore Civil Defence Force's Facebook post, it was alerted to the incident at 9.50am at 1 Merlimau Road, where oil refinery Singapore Refining Company is located.

"Upon the sounding of the fire alarm, the company's in-house emergency response team was immediately activated. Water monitors and several large capacity fire extinguishers were deployed to mitigate the fire.

"At about 11.10 am, the fire which occurred within a crude distillation unit was extinguished by SCDF and the company in-house emergency response team using ground monitors and several handheld jets.

"SCDF is currently carrying out foaming operations. There are no casualties reported."
